The Ranch at Champions is a beautiful apartment community that you would be proud to call home. With newly upgraded apartment homes, unmatched amenities, and a location close to everything, The Ranch at Champions lets you live like you’ve always wanted.
From the moment you step through our doors at The Ranch at Champions, you’ll know you’re home! Between our unique amenities, spacious upgraded floorplans, and devoted team members, you’ll have everything you desire within steps of your apartment. Our prime location allows easy access to all of the major freeways and the best shopping, dining, and entertainment Houston has to offer. Stop by and take a closer look today. You’ll love what you see!